NBCUniversal is one of the world’s leading media and entertainment companies. We create world-class content, which we distribute across our portfolio of film, television, and streaming, and bring to life through our theme parks and consumer experiences. We own and operate leading entertainment and news brands, including NBC, NBC News, MSNBC, CNBC, NBC Sports, Telemundo, NBC Local Stations, Bravo, USA Network, and Peacock, our premium ad-supported streaming service. We produce and distribute premier filmed entertainment and programming through Universal Filmed Entertainment Group and Universal Studio Group, and have world-renowned theme parks and attractions through Universal Destinations & Experiences. NBCUniversal is a subsidiary of Comcast Corporation.

Our impact is rooted in improving the communities where our employees, customers, and audiences live and work. We have a rich tradition of giving back and ensuring our employees have the opportunity to serve their communities. We champion an inclusive culture and strive to attract and develop a talented workforce to create and deliver a wide range of content reflecting our world.

Comcast NBCUniversal has announced its intent to create a new publicly traded company (‘Versant’) comprised of most of NBCUniversal’s cable television networks, including USA Network, CNBC, MSNBC, Oxygen, E!, SYFY and Golf Channel along with complementary digital assets Fandango, Rotten Tomatoes, GolfNow, GolfPass, and SportsEngine. The well-capitalized company will have significant scale as a pure-play set of assets anchored by leading news, sports and entertainment content. The spin-off is expected to be completed during 2025.

Job Description

NBCUniversal is looking for a Planning & Analytics Engineering Manager. In this role, you’ll have the opportunity to shape and configure the SAP Analytics Cloud tools and SAP BPC within the Corporate Technology Engineering group. You’ll help deliver a dynamic SAP Planning and Analytical capability that caters to the unique needs of multiple business sectors.

NBCU has deployed SAP to run financial, logistics, and HR processes with SAP BPC used to run planning processes at the enterprise and division level. We have globally developed SAP BPC solutions to perform planning & accounting functions of high complexity.

The Planning & Analytics Engineering Manager will provide feasible planning/accounting solutions by creating necessary blueprint documents for functional requirements, technical specifications, designing & implementing planning solutions, and reviewing the work performed by other engineering team members as per established standards & requirements. The Planning & Analytics Engineering Manager will also review current standards and revise them to ensure best practices.

Responsibilities:

  • Manage the day-to-day operations of SAP BPC 2021 Classic version, ensuring system reliability and performance.
  • Lead the design and architecture of SAP BPC 2021 Classic version solutions for planning, budgeting, forecasting, and financial consolidation.
  • Deliver effective planning solutions in SAC Planning.
  • Design and architect new SAC Planning solutions in SAC and migrate existing BPC solutions into SAC Planning.
  • Oversee and coordinate SAP Products (BPC, BW, SAC) maintenance, upgrades, enhancements, and troubleshooting.
  • Implement security, access control, and governance best practices for planning applications.
  • Provide technical leadership, mentoring, and best practices guidance to the SAP BPC team.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ve complex BPC issues, ensuring system stability and performance.
  • Review design recommendations to ensure quality and consistency across the footprint.
  • Perform fit-gap analysis via discovery by engaging with business units and other corporate systems team members.
  • Review and/or participate in solution build and test activities on BPC & SAC implementations, rollouts, or upgrade projects; may be asked to step in to conduct project management activities from time to time.
  • Configure processes in SAP BPC using EPM skills, BADI, script logics, and computations.
  • Advise on solution roadmap for BPC  projects, considering current BW4HANA footprint for BPC & SAC solutions.
  • Conduct comparative research and recommend strategies for future roadmaps for BPC & SAC solutions.
  • Collaborate with peers in Corp Tech to apply best practices to integrate between SAP applications (S4, BW4, BO and BPC).
  • Become the trusted internal advisor for key business users.
